Sony goes it alone as Bertelsmann quits music JV (TODAYonline)
Posted on 5 Aug 2008 at 5:23 pm
The entrance to the Sony-Ericcson Sony Corporation factory in Ribeauville, eastern France, January 2008. Sony was set to take full control of the world's second largest recorded music company after German media giant Bertelsmann said it would quit their Sony BMG joint venture.
